Feb. 3, 2007

8:30am to 1pm
Clear, Temp. in the 20s, with strong winds gusting into the 30s

Frozen waters, diminishing remains of Wednesday 1 inch snowfall still around.

Highlights:


East of Sloughs 1 adult Bald Eagle perched adjacent to Sloughs property.

Wood Tract: Small area of open water at the far end on Wood Tract.
4 Tundra Swans, Canada geese, 1 Shoveler in flyover. Other waterfowl too far away to ID.

Anderson Pond: Frozen over. 2 Adult Bald Eagles perched together at the far end of Anderson Pond.

Crenshaw Tract: Brown Creeper, Fox Sparrows 5, Downy Woodpecker, Cooper's Hawk flew ahead of me down the road.
Eastern Bluebirds: 10.

268 Slough frozen over.

The Ohio River is back down to normal winter levels allowing access to western Henderson Co.

Horseshoe Road has frozen water over it so I didn't visit that area.

Grassy Pond some open water but no waterfowl.

Cape Hills: I visited there to get out of the wind.
Immature Bald Eagle in flyover.
